Established in 1977, the Seattle Mariners entered the MLB as an expansion team. Their first game took place on April 6, 1977, against the California Angels, and the team has since been making strides on the field. Throughout their existence, the Mariners have had ups and downs, but they have managed to develop a loyal fan base that continues to support them at every game.

The Mariners' playoff history has had its fair share of memorable moments. They made their first playoff appearance in 1995, winning the American League West division. This playoff run was fueled by the team's dynamic roster, which included Hall of Famer Ken Griffey Jr., Edgar Martinez, Randy Johnson, and many other notable players. The team has since made three more playoff appearances (2000, 2001, and 2021) but have yet to clinch a World Series title.

Over the years, the Seattle Mariners have seen numerous exceptional players don their uniform. Some of the most iconic Mariners include Ichiro Suzuki, Félix Hernández, and Alex Rodriguez. These players have contributed to the team's success with their exceptional talent and dedication on the field.

The Mariners' home ground, T-Mobile Park, is an architectural marvel and a must-visit for any baseball fan. Located in the bustling heart of Seattle, T-Mobile Park boasts a retractable roof, ensuring that games can be enjoyed rain or shine. The stadium is known for its stunning views of the city skyline and its unique features, such as the famous "Hit It Here Café" and the "Mariners Hall of Fame."

The Seattle Mariners' mascot, the Mariner Moose, has been entertaining fans since 1990. The Moose is a beloved figure at Mariners games, often engaging in antics and interacting with fans. In 2001, the Mariners set an MLB record for most wins in a single season, finishing the year with 116 victories, a feat that has yet to be matched.
